I created a Python version of pulverize.php.
Some differences from pulverize.php:
-w
or--workers
option to specify how many processes you want to use for rendering. Default value is the same as pulverize.php.--dry-run
option to test things without actually rendering or concatenating--render-only
option to just do the render of tempfiles, but not the concat--concat-only
option to concat, but skip the render stageDoesn't show progress of the rendering subprocesses, so if you want that, best to use pulverize.php instead.
